Delisting definition

Delisting means, in respect of a Reference Asset, that the Exchange announces that pursuant to the rules of the Exchange, the Reference Assets cease (or will cease) to be listed, traded or publicly quoted on the Exchange for any reason (other than a Merger Event or Tender Offer) and are not immediately re-listed, re-traded or re-quoted on an exchange or quotation system located in the same country as such Exchange.
Delisting means, in respect of any relevant Shares, the Exchange announcing that pursuant to the rules of that Exchange, such Shares cease (or will cease) to be listed, traded, or publicly quoted on the Exchange for any reason (other than a Merger Event or Tender Offer) and are not immediately re-listed, re-traded, or re-quoted on an exchange or quotation system located in the same country as the Exchange (or, where the Exchange is within the European Union, in a member state of the European Union).
Delisting means that the Exchange announces that, pursuant to the rules of such Exchange, the Securities cease (or will cease) to be listed, traded or publicly quoted on the Exchange for any reason (other than a Merger Event or Tender Offer) and are not immediately re-listed, re-traded or re-quoted on an exchange or quotation system (an " Alternative Exchange") located in the same country as the Exchange (or where the Exchange is within the European Union or the United Kingdom, in any member stale of the European Union or the United Kingdom) or that the Calculation Agent determines that listing or trading of Securities on the Exchange (or an Alternative Exchange) has not commenced and will not commence in the foreseeable future prior to redemption of the Preference Shares.

More Definitions of Delisting

Delisting. In addition to the provisions of Section 12.6(a)(iii) of the Equity Definitions, it shall also constitute a Delisting if the Exchange is located in the United States and the Shares are not immediately re-listed, re-traded or re-quoted on any of the New York Stock Exchange, The NASDAQ Global Select Market or The NASDAQ Global Market (or their respective successors); if the Shares are immediately re-listed, re-traded or re-quoted on any such exchange or quotation system, such exchange or quotation system shall be deemed to be the Exchange.

Delisting means, following an Equity Listing Event, the delisting of the shares in the Issuer from a Regulated Market.
Delisting means that the relevant Exchange announces that pursuant to the rules of such Exchange, the Share or ETF Share ceases (or will cease) to be listed, traded or publicly quoted on the Exchange for any reason (other than the events described under Share Disruption Event) and is not immediately re-listed, re-traded or re-quoted on an exchange or quotation system located in the same country as the Exchange (or where the Exchange is within the European Union, in any member state of the European Union).

Delisting means, in respect of an Underlying Security, that the Exchange announces that, pursuant to the rules of such Exchange, the Underlying Security ceases (or will cease) to be listed, traded or publicly quoted on the Exchange for any reason (other than a Merger Event or Tender Offer) and is not immediately re-listed, re-traded or re- quoted on an exchange or quotation system located in the same country as the Exchange (or, where the Exchange is within the European Union, in any member state of the European Union) and such Underlying Security is no longer listed on an Exchange acceptable to the Issuer.
Delisting means (a) the delisting of the Shares registered or listed on any Taiwan stock exchange or securities market as a result of a Merger in which the Company will dissolve, general assumption (as defined in the Applicable Listing Rules), share swap (as defined in the Applicable Listing Rules) or Spin-off; and (b) the shares of the surviving company in the Merger, the transferee company in the general assumption or the existing company or newly-incorporated company in the share swap or Spin-off will not be registered or listed on any Taiwan stock exchange or securities market;
